Будет ли приложение IOS удалено / удалено, если истечет срок действия лицензии разработчика?

9

Подобные вопросы были заданы разработчиками в отношении доступности в магазине. Мой вопрос: если я куплю приложение сегодня, через 2 месяца, разработчик приложения решит, что он не получает достаточного дохода от своего приложения, и не продлевает свою годовую подписку, что произойдет с приложением, которое я купил?

Спасибо.

BioPipeRex
источник

Ответы:

11

Ваша копия приложения никогда не будет взята у вас.

Это касается как бесплатных, так и платных приложений. Конечно, он больше не будет обновляться, поэтому, если в будущем возникнут какие-либо проблемы с совместимостью или ошибки, вы будете самостоятельно.

Однако я не знаю, хранит ли Apple копию приложения на своих серверах для повторной загрузки / восстановления, поэтому, если это приложение, которое вас действительно волнует, я предлагаю сохранить резервную копию файла .ipa, чтобы Вы можете восстановить его вручную, если вам когда-нибудь понадобится.

Если у вас Mac, вот как сделать резервную копию вручную (инструкции для iTunes 12.5):

  1. Откройте iTunes и выберите « Учетная запись» → «Куплено» в строке меню.
  2. При необходимости перейдите на вкладку «Приложения» в правом верхнем углу.
  3. Найдите приложение, в котором вы хотите сохранить резервную копию, и нажмите кнопку загрузки, если оно есть. На этом скриншоте я уже скачал копию Tiny Wings и у меня нет локальной копии Super Mario Run. Если вы не видите приложение в списке, попробуйте переключиться между «Все» и «Не в моей библиотеке». В правом нижнем углу также есть удобная кнопка «Загрузить все».
    Скриншот

  4. После загрузки он будет записан и сохранен в следующей резервной копии Time Machine.
  5. Если вы хотите перейти к реальному файлу .ipa, он сохраняется в ~ / Музыка / iTunes / iTunes Media / Мобильные приложения.
боб
источник
3
Таким образом я потерял приложения, ожидая, что они все еще будут на серверах, а они нет. Вы должны иметь свою собственную локальную копию, чтобы сохранить это «право всегда использовать ее».
Tetsujin
Можете ли вы сказать мне, как локально создавать резервные копии файлов?
BioPipeRex
@BioPipeRex Отредактировано, чтобы включать определенные инструкции.
Боб
Я считаю, что даже это не будет работать, как только истечет срок действия сертификата разработчика
iamme
2
IPA, которые изначально исходили от серверов App Store, носят официальную производственную подпись Apple, предоставляя им постоянную авторизацию для работы на устройствах iOS. IPA, которые приходят откуда-либо еще, должны использовать файл, называемый профилем обеспечения, чтобы получить эту авторизацию. У профилей обеспечения действительно есть даты истечения срока действия, поэтому эти установленные IPA нельзя использовать бесконечно, как это могут делать подписанные приложения. Недавно Apple выпустила функцию, которая гарантирует, что приложения, которые вы компилируете, смогут работать на ваших устройствах неограниченное время , но вам нужны профили подготовки, чтобы сделать больше, чем это.
Боб
9

По словам разработчика сайта Apple, приложения разработчика будут удалены из App Store, но вы можете сохранить его, если он уже установлен.

Если срок действия вашей программы Apple Developer Program истекает, ваши приложения больше не будут доступны для загрузки, и вы не сможете отправлять новые приложения или обновления. Вы потеряете доступ к предварительной версии программного обеспечения, сертификатам, идентификаторам и профилям и инцидентам технической поддержки. Однако ваши приложения по-прежнему будут работать для пользователей, которые уже установили или загрузили их , и у вас все равно будет доступ к iTunes Connect и бесплатные ресурсы для разработки.

Если вы удалите приложение, вы не сможете повторно загрузить его, потому что оно было бы удалено из магазина.

ФСБ
источник